Snappy Teak-Nu is a two-part, acid-based teak cleaner designed for heavily weathered or stained teak. It is used for deep and thorough teak cleaning and brightening, especially when teak has become grey, dirty, patchy or marked over time.
This is not a light routine teak cleaner. The acids used in the system are strong, so TYMH recommends treating Snappy Teak-Nu as a reset product rather than something to use regularly. For most yacht and boat maintenance routines, it is better suited to occasional deep cleaning, such as once or twice per year, depending on the condition of the teak, exposure, use and manufacturer guidance.
It may be worth considering before applying teak oil, teak sealer or another protective finish, as it can help restore the appearance of bare teak before the next stage of maintenance. However, care should be taken around caulking, paint, varnish, aluminium, stainless, fibreglass and surrounding finishes. Always follow the manufacturer’s instructions, wear suitable PPE and test on a small area first.

Detail |
Product Information |
| Product type | Two-part teak cleaner and restorer |
| Suitable surfaces | Bare teak and some fine wood surfaces; confirm manufacturer guidance before use |
| Typical use | Restoring grey, weathered, stained or heavily soiled teak |
| Application method | Apply Formula No. 1 followed by Formula No. 2 using suitable bristle brushes or scrubbing pads. Rinse thoroughly and always wash the surrounding areas. |
| Available sizes | Varies by retailer; common options include 32 oz/quart and gallon formats |
| Brand | Snappy Teak Nu |
| Maintenance level | Intermediate |
| Best suited for | Deeper teak restoration rather than light routine cleaning |
| Notes | Protect surrounding painted, varnished, aluminium, fibreglass and non-teak surfaces before use. Or thoroughly wash all areas after and keep them wet during use. |
Snappy Teak-Nu is used to clean and restore weathered, grey or stained teak. It is commonly used on yacht teak decks, platforms, steps and exterior teak trims.
Yes, it is designed for marine teak care and may be suitable for yacht teak surfaces. Always check compatibility with your vessel’s teak, deck seams and surrounding finishes before use.
No. It is better treated as a deeper teak restoration product rather than a light routine washdown cleaner. For regular cleaning, a gentler teak cleaner or fresh water routine may be more suitable.
Yes. Snappy Teak-Nu is designed as a two-part system. Formula No. 1 should be followed by Formula No. 2 according to the manufacturer’s instructions.
It may affect surrounding painted, varnished, aluminium, fibreglass or non-teak surfaces if spills or splashes are not controlled. Mask, protect and rinse surrounding areas carefully.
Once the teak is fully rinsed and dry, you can decide whether to leave it natural or apply a suitable teak oil, sealer or protective treatment, depending on your maintenance plan.
